BMTH - Nihilist Blues

I was hoping after "Medicine" that it was just a small sample. "Oh No" and "Follow You" off That's The Spirit were similar and that album came together nicely as Sykes is having to move in a different direction with his vocal issues. They did a good job revamping it.

Then "Mother Tongue" came out and it was "uh oh" time.

Now this garbage "Nihilist Blues" is the worst of the bunch.

This is really a bummer. There are so few new hard rock bands that exist today that are actually making waves in the mainstream towards "arena/amphitheater/headliner" status. Ghost and BMTH are the two that immediately come to mind. Most of the new mainstream "rock" music is soft alt rock or electronica garbage.

Yes they are going into a different direction, is it good? ehh i still need some time to take in the songs.
But i can say that they have come a long way with this album in a good way. Even though i miss the screams and the raw vocals, Ollie has shown how much he has developed on vocals. He destroyed his vocal so much that for the album Thats the Sprit, Jordan Fish vocals almost overtakes Ollies. Their vocals are basically combined to make 1 vocal. But now ollie sounds kinda good singing which shows on Mother Tongue.
